static void rotate(const Mat& src, Mat& dst, int rotateMode)
{
Mat tmp;
switch (rotateMode)
{
case ROTATE_90_CLOCKWISE:
cvtest::transpose(src, tmp);
reference::flip(tmp, dst, 1);
break;
case ROTATE_180:
reference::flip(src, dst, -1);
break;
case ROTATE_90_COUNTERCLOCKWISE:
cvtest::transpose(src, tmp);
reference::flip(tmp, dst, 0);
break;
default:
break;
}
}
